1. Advantages of Dental Implants

Dental implants boast numerous advantages, making them a preferred choice for tooth replacement. Firstly, implants function similarly to natural teeth, allowing patients to eat, speak, and smile confidently. Unlike removable dentures, implants do not shift or slip, ensuring comfort and reliability in daily activities.
Secondly, dental implants promote jawbone health. When a tooth is lost, the underlying jawbone may deteriorate over time due to lack of stimulation. Implants mimic the root of a tooth, stimulating the bone and helping prevent bone loss, which is essential for maintaining facial structure.
Lastly, dental implants have a high success rate and durability when properly maintained. Many patients enjoy their implants for decades, making them a cost-effective investment in long-term dental health compared to other solutions that require frequent replacements.
2. Understanding the Procedure
The dental implant procedure generally involves several steps, starting with a thorough consultation. During this phase, dental professionals will assess the patient’s oral health, discuss options, and create a personalized treatment plan. This step is crucial for determining the suitability of implants.
Next comes the surgical phase where the implant is placed into the jawbone. This is typically performed under local anesthesia, ensuring minimal discomfort. Once the implant is anchored, a healing period follows, allowing the bone to integrate with the implant in a process known as osseointegration. This stage can take several months but is essential for the long-term stability of the implant.
After healing, the final restoration is completed by placing a crown on the implant. This crown is custom-made to match the patient’s natural teeth, providing a seamless and aesthetic appearance. Patients leave the office with a renewed smile, thanks to the careful planning and skilled execution of the procedure.
3. Post-Treatment Care Essentials
Once dental implants are in place, caring for them is vital for ensuring longevity and health. Regular dental check-ups play a significant role in maintaining the integrity of the implants. During these visits, the dentist can monitor the implants’ condition and the overall health of surrounding teeth and gums.
Additionally, patients should maintain a diligent oral hygiene routine, including daily brushing and flossing. This helps prevent any infections that could compromise the implants stability. It’s also recommended to use specialized tools or techniques that cater to the needs of dental implant patients, ensuring thorough cleaning around the implants.
Lastly, patients are encouraged to make lifestyle changes that can impact oral health. This includes quitting smoking, which can hinder healing and increase the risk of implant failure. By adopting healthy habits, the longevity and health of dental implants can greatly improve.
4. Long-Term Benefits of Dental Implants
Considering the long-term benefits of dental implants is crucial when evaluating tooth replacement options. One primary advantage is the preservation of the jawbone, which contributes to the structural integrity of the face. Maintaining bone density helps avoid the sunken facial appearance that often accompanies tooth loss.
Moreover, dental implants can enhance overall oral health. They do not affect adjacent teeth like traditional bridges, which require altering neighboring healthy teeth. Implants allow for natural spacing among teeth, promoting a healthier bite and preventing unwanted tooth movement.
Finally, the emotional and psychological benefits of dental implants are significant. Patients report improved self-esteem and confidence, feeling more comfortable in social situations. The ability to smile and speak without fear of discomfort or embarrassment is transformative, enhancing overall quality of life.
